Kernville, California

Located in the Kern River Valley on the west bank of the north fork of the Kern River, this mining camp was established in 1863 as Williamsburg. It became popularly known as Whiskey Flat. In 1951, a new town of Kernville was laid out several miles north, and old Kernville was inundated upon the completion of the Isabella Dam in 1953.
